Putin’s Stated Goals and Objectives in Ukraine
Putin’s stated objectives in Ukraine have evolved over time, but a central theme has been the protection of Russian-speaking populations and the prevention of Ukraine’s integration into NATO. He has asserted that the conflict is a defensive measure against perceived threats to Russia’s security. These claims are frequently contested by international observers. Putin’s goals have also been linked to restoring historical territories that were once part of the Soviet Union, bolstering Russian influence in Eastern Europe, and potentially weakening the geopolitical standing of Ukraine and the West.

Putin’s Actions Leading Up to the Conflict
A timeline of key events leading up to the conflict highlights the escalating tensions and Putin’s actions:
Date | Event | Putin’s Actions |
---|---|---|
2014 | Annexation of Crimea | Russia annexed the Crimean Peninsula following a pro-Russian uprising. |
2014-present | Support for separatists in Eastern Ukraine | Russia provided military and financial support to separatists in eastern Ukraine, contributing to ongoing conflict. |
2021-2022 | Military buildup near Ukrainian border | A significant military buildup along the Ukrainian border, accompanied by escalating rhetoric. |
February 2022 | Full-scale invasion of Ukraine | Russia launched a full-scale invasion of Ukraine. |

Damage to Energy Infrastructure in Ukraine
The Ukrainian energy grid has sustained significant damage throughout the conflict. Russian forces have targeted power plants, substations, and transmission lines, leading to widespread blackouts and disruptions in energy supply. This deliberate targeting aims to weaken the Ukrainian government and disrupt civilian life. The scale of damage is substantial, and rebuilding efforts will require significant investment and international support.
The impact on heating, transportation, and communication systems, as well as the broader economy, is profound.

Role of International Organizations
International organizations like the United Nations and the European Union have played a vital role in mediating the conflict, providing humanitarian aid, and condemning Russia’s actions. These bodies have established mechanisms for dialogue and negotiation, although their effectiveness has been limited by the ongoing political tensions. The UN Security Council, for instance, has been unable to reach consensus on resolutions addressing the crisis due to the veto power of certain member states.
Responses of Different Countries
The responses of different countries to the conflict are diverse and often reflect their geopolitical alignments and economic interests. Some nations have imposed sanctions on Russia, while others have remained more cautious, prioritizing their economic relationships with Russia or maintaining neutrality. This varied response underscores the complexities of international relations and the absence of a universally agreed-upon approach to the crisis.
- United States: The US has been a leading force in imposing sanctions on Russia, targeting its financial institutions and individuals. These sanctions aim to cripple Russia’s economy and limit its ability to fund the war effort. The US has also provided significant military aid to Ukraine.
- European Union: The EU has implemented comprehensive sanctions against Russia, encompassing trade restrictions and asset freezes. These measures aim to isolate Russia economically and politically. The EU’s response has been largely unified, but challenges remain in enforcing the sanctions effectively.
- China: China has adopted a more nuanced stance, emphasizing the need for diplomatic solutions while refraining from condemning Russia’s actions explicitly. This approach reflects China’s strategic interests and its desire to maintain its economic ties with Russia.
